[ ] Verify resolver fallback before signing. The Quillgate ceremony host intermittently fails to resolve the HSM endpoint; Marnix traced it to the Veldspar office's caching resolver dropping TCP retries. Pin the endpoint in /etc/hosts for the ceremony window, confirm with three consecutive lookups, then proceed. Reviewer: check the pin is removed post-ceremony. If signing stalls, unlock the backup signer with the passphrase below.

vault phrase of fahip-bagag = drudor-ulays-zoreth-fenir-rusiel-jorir-ulair-joreth-ulavan-ralael

## Authentication

Slimforge, our container image slimming service, requires authenticated requests for every analysis and trim operation. Support staff should pass the credential in the `Authorization: Bearer` header; query-string auth is rejected. Keys are scoped to the internal Hullpress registry and expire every ninety days, so verify expiry in the Keyloft console before troubleshooting 403s. The current support-team key for the staging environment follows.

app token of fajop-fahif = qvz4-AnML

Internal memo — dispatch desk. The signed Corvale supply contracts must move from the Ellsworth office to the Pinfold branch by Thursday. Use a sealed, numbered pouch and record both seal numbers on the transfer log before the courier departs. Any delay over one hour must be reported to Ms. Trevane. The confidential instruction for the courier hand-over is set out directly below.

dispatch memo: the zorox pelwyn courier leaves the tamix ledger at gate 7135 under passcode 993708

Welcome aboard! TilePrimer is our map-tile prefetcher — it guesses where Cartavia app users will pan next and warms the cache. Start with the predictor module; ignore the legacy radial mode. To unlock the staging tile vault on first run, you'll need the recovery passphrase, which appears just below.

vault phrase of tagag-fawef = lammir-ulaiel-oliax-belox-eliox-ulaok-gilael-norys-holox-fenir

Subject: Handover — customer dedupe job

Ravi,

Dedupe run for the Copperleaf migration is half done. Matching uses normalized name + postcode; fuzzy pass is staged but not merged. Review branch `dedupe-fuzzy-v2` has the scoring changes — watch the threshold constant, I lowered it to 0.82 without benchmarks. Merge conflicts flagged in the survivor-record picker. Rollback script is in the runbook. Ping me with review questions.

escalation mailbox, hafop-hahap: oliok@sivrelsoft.internal